Fagerson last played for Scotland in the 44-10 win in Georgia in August, with the 21-year-old missing out on World Cup selection.

Gloucester secondrow Alex Craig has been released from the squad back to the Gallagher Premiershi­p club.

Scotland have lost their opening two 2020 Six Nations games to Ireland and England and next play Italy in Rome on Saturday.

Meanwhile, Edinburgh went back to the top of Guinness PRO14 Conference B after a strong defensive effort stopped Scarlets in a hard-fought 14-9 win at Parc-y-Scarlets.

Wing Duhan van der Merwe scored a try and created a second for centre Mike Scott despite Edinburgh having to defend in their 22 for large periods of the game.

Scarlets’ points came from three Dan Jones penalties which helped them secure a losing bonus point. The win was Edinburgh’s fifth consecutiv­e victory over the Scarlets.

In Conference A, leaders Leinster continued their unbeaten season with a 36-12 bonus-point win over Cheetahs at RDS.

Ireland hooker Ronan

Kelleher closed out the first half with his seventh try of the campaign, adding to Will Connors and Michael Bent’s earlier scores, as Leinster lead 22-0.

They continued to dominate, setting up further tries for Rhys Ruddock and man of the match Connors.

Replacemen­t forwards Luan De Bruin and Aidon Davis both crossed for Cheetahs during the final 18 minutes.
